Question
A truck travels a distance of 240 km in 8 hours. The speed of a van is 25% more than that of the truck, and the speed of a scooter is 20% more than that of the van. Find the difference between the time (in minutes) taken by the scooter and the van, to travel 50% more distance than traveled by the truck.
